telephone in Tamil
telephone in Tamil is தொலைபேசி, ஃபோன், டெலிஃபோன் — telephone means to call someone or pass on information using a phone.
telephone in Tamil
தொலைபேசி
Pronounced: tolaipēci
telecommunication device which converts data or sounds into electrical signals which are then transmitted to enable two or more people to communicate with each other over a distance
